Output 5d21bf53f63b8db5184d29fed69815f415b61973f32288b60011eec6d3752724:0

value
3857541
script pubkey
OP_0 OP_PUSHBYTES_20 04074e50fee7300bf5d4b01e48a096a4a1204bba
address
bc1qqsr5u587uucqhaw5kq0y3gyk5jsjqja6lkl2h2
transaction
5d21bf53f63b8db5184d29fed69815f415b61973f32288b60011eec6d3752724
spent
true